应急条件下星地资源综合运用模式研究 被引量:10

Research on Integrated Handling Mode of Satellite and Station Resources Under Emergency Conditions

摘要 以应急条件下卫星应用需求为牵引,分析了我国现有星地资源运用过程及其面临的综合运用能力弱、数传资源浪费等不足,提出了一种适合应急条件下星地资源综合运用的新模式,并分析了其中涉及的数传网,卫星资源、测控资源、数传资源数据库,以及综合运用调度模型和算法等关键技术。新模式建立了数传网的概念,在任务规划时综合考虑卫星资源、测控资源及数传资源分配,旨在最大程度地发挥星地资源的综合运用能力。仿真结果表明,提出的新模式能够有效缩短应急条件下的任务需求响应时间。 Derived from requirements of missions under emergency conditions,current satellite and station resources handling process and disadvantages which the ability of integrated handling is weak and data transfer resources is waste are analyzed.A new mode which fits into satellite and station resources handling under emergency conditions is put forward,and its key techniques,such as data transfer net,satellite resources,control resources and database of data transfer resources,integrated handling models and algorithm are also analyzed.The concept of data transfer net is established,and satellites resources,control resources as well as data transfer resources are all considered when mission scheduled,which mostly upgrades ability of satellite and station resources integrated handling.The simulation result shows that proposed new mode can shorten the response time of mission requirement under emergency conditions.
